Skip to content

Commit

Permalink
Merge pull request #34 from nemuvski/bump-devenv
Browse files Browse the repository at this point in the history
開発環境のアップデート
  • Loading branch information
nemuvski authored Nov 28, 2024
2 parents 9be116c + 3643620 commit 3e240d5
Show file tree
Hide file tree
Showing 9 changed files with 7,482 additions and 5,092 deletions.
4 changes: 2 additions & 2 deletions .github/workflows/code-check.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-26,9 +26,9 @@ jobs:
- name: Install dependencies
run: pnpm install --frozen-lockfile --reporter=silent

- name: eslint
- name: lint
run: pnpm run lint
- name: prettier
- name: format
run: pnpm run format
- name: typecheck
run: pnpm run typecheck
Expand Down
2 changes: 1 addition & 1 deletion .node-version
Original file line number Diff line number Diff line change
@@ -1 +1 @@
20.11.1
22.11.0
4 changes: 2 additions & 2 deletions .tool-versions
Original file line number Diff line number Diff line change
@@ -1,2 +1,2 @@
nodejs 20.11.1
pnpm 8.15.4
nodejs 22.11.0
pnpm 9.14.2
17 changes: 1 addition & 16 deletions .vscode/settings.json
Original file line number Diff line number Diff line change
@@ -1,21 +1,6 @@
{
"editor.formatOnSave": true,
"editor.defaultFormatter": "esbenp.prettier-vscode",
"[javascript]": {
"editor.defaultFormatter": "biomejs.biome"
},
"[javascriptreact]": {
"editor.defaultFormatter": "biomejs.biome"
},
"[typescript]": {
"editor.defaultFormatter": "biomejs.biome"
},
"[typescriptreact]": {
"editor.defaultFormatter": "biomejs.biome"
},
"[json]": {
"editor.defaultFormatter": "biomejs.biome"
},
"editor.defaultFormatter": "biomejs.biome",
"editor.codeActionsOnSave": {
"quickfix.biome": "explicit",
"source.organizeImports.biome": "explicit"
Expand Down
8 changes: 5 additions & 3 deletions biome.json → biome.jsonc
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
{
"$schema": "https://biomejs.dev/schemas/1.5.3/schema.json",
"$schema": "node_modules/@biomejs/biome/configuration_schema.json",
"organizeImports": {
"enabled": true
},
Expand Down Expand Up @@ -45,7 +45,9 @@
"packages/**/dist/**",
"website/.docusaurus/**",
"website/.typedoc/**",
"website/build/**"
"website/build/**",
"package.json",
"turbo.json"
],
"lineEnding": "lf",
"lineWidth": 120,
Expand All @@ -54,7 +56,7 @@
},
"javascript": {
"formatter": {
"trailingComma": "es5",
"trailingCommas": "es5",
"quoteStyle": "single",
"semicolons": "asNeeded",
"jsxQuoteStyle": "single",
Expand Down
32 changes: 18 additions & 14 deletions package.json
Original file line number Diff line number Diff line change
Expand Up @@ -2,15 +2,19 @@
"name": "itsumono",
"author": "K.Utsunomiya",
"private": true,
"packageManager": "pnpm@8.15.4",
"packageManager": "pnpm@9.14.2",
"engines": {
"node": ">=20 <21",
"pnpm": ">=8.6"
"node": ">=22 <23",
"pnpm": ">=9"
},
"workspaces": ["packages/*", "website", "local/*"],
"workspaces": [
"packages/*",
"website",
"local/*"
],
"scripts": {
"lint": "biome lint ./",
"lint:fix": "biome lint --apply ./",
"lint:fix": "biome lint --write ./",
"format": "biome format ./",
"format:fix": "biome format --write ./",
"typecheck": "turbo run typecheck",
Expand All @@ -19,19 +23,19 @@
"docs": "npm run build -w website"
},
"devDependencies": {
"@biomejs/biome": "1.6.0",
"@biomejs/biome": "1.9.4",
"@local/tsconfig": "workspace:*",
"@testing-library/react": "^14.2.1",
"@types/node": "^20.11.21",
"@testing-library/react": "^16.0.1",
"@types/node": "^22.10.1",
"@vitejs/plugin-react": "^4.2.1",
"@vitest/coverage-v8": "^1.3.1",
"jsdom": "^24.0.0",
"@vitest/coverage-v8": "^2.1.6",
"jsdom": "^25.0.1",
"react": "^18.2.0",
"react-dom": "^18.2.0",
"rimraf": "^5.0.5",
"rimraf": "^6.0.1",
"tsup": "^8.0.2",
"turbo": "^1.12.4",
"typescript": "^5.3.3",
"vitest": "^1.3.1"
"turbo": "^2.3.3",
"typescript": "^5.7.2",
"vitest": "^2.1.6"
}
}
Loading

0 comments on commit 3e240d5

Please sign in to comment.